Understanding the nuancedexperiences of grief among women in academia, especially those in STEM, is crucial fordeveloping tailored support systems and a more inclusive and supportive academic environment.Coping StrategiesCoping is defined as the cognitive and behavioral ways that an individual responds tochallenging circumstances [68]. Everyone copes differently with grief due to differences andvaried life experiences, and there are evidently many ways that individuals can respond to grief,as reflected in the BRIEF COPE questionnaire, a 28-item survey that contains 14 sub-scales tocapture various coping strategies[69]. option forstudents in need. This camp is run as a partnership between the department of ManufacturingSystems Engineering and the department of Visual Arts. The partnership was formed based on ashared interest in combining engineering and technological skill building with the creativeproblem solving associated with visual art, to foster a match of experimentation with criticalthinking and STEM based lessons for students. For example, one project included creating alight-based sculpture where students learned the fundamentals of basic electronics to apply solarpower to LED-lit projects. the traditional faculty advising role. These staffmembers provide guidance on study plans, pre-requisites, and other logistical degreerequirements to help facilitate graduation, but often do not develop deep human relationshipswith students the way a faculty-advisor relationship can develop [18]. A recent study by Gauleand Piacentini [19] found that female Ph.D. students in chemistry paired with female advisorswere both more productive and more likely to become faculty themselves. This seems to be aninteresting strategy to combat the under-representation of women in science and engineering andbreak the cycle of attrition of female students. -Canada survey on engineering career paths and EDIIn partnership with Engineers Canada, Troost ILead conducted a survey with engineeringgraduates across Canada in late 2022. As part of our recruitment strategy, we invited allprovincial and territorial regulators of professional engineers to an informational session aboutour planned survey on engineering career paths. In particular, we reached out to each regulator’srepresentative on the ‘30 x 30’ campaign, which has a goal to increase the percentage of womenamong all newly licensed engineers to 30 per cent by the year 2030 [27].
